If you are into pop surrealism art at all, you’ll know who Camilla d’Errico is. Her Hello Kitty painting is my favorite! She’ll be rocking it at Anime Expo this week at the Los Angeles Convention Center. Her booth will have new limited edition stuff to buy, accessories, and clothing.
“We’re bringing some of the limited edition, 4” Tony Tony Lollipop vinyl art toys, designed by Camilla on Disney’s Stitch platform. They’re already sold out on our online store but we’ve saved a few for Anime Expo LA”, contributes Nancy Marshall, the “Merchandise Maven” responsible for conventions and d’Errico’s online store. “We’ve also got brand new PVC Kuro key chains, the Helmetgirls t-shirts that were featured in Hot Topic, and even the first pairs of Camilla’s new shoes.”
The table she’ll be at is 753.
Camilla states, “Coming to Anime Expo LA was a no-brainer! So many fans have asked me to be there with my merchandise. I listen to my fans because they are the best gauge of my success and never steer me wrong.”
